shadowsocks 1080是系统保留端口吗?详解及解决方法

目录

1. 什么是shadowsocks 1080端口?

shadowsocks是一种流行的科学上网工具,它使用加密的方式将流量转发到代理服务器上,以此来突破网络审查和限制。在默认配置下,shadowsocks会使用1080端口作为本地代理端口。

2. 为什么1080端口是系统保留端口?

1080端口是一个系统保留端口,主要用于SOCKS代理服务。操作系统会预先占用这个端口,以便系统自身使用。如果用户程序试图占用这个端口,可能会导致冲突和端口占用错误。

3. shadowsocks如何绕过1080端口使用?

既然1080端口是系统保留端口,那么shadowsocks如何才能正常使用呢?主要有以下两种方法:

3.1 修改shadowsocks端口号

可以在shadowsocks客户端或服务端的配置文件中,将默认的1080端口号修改为其他可用的端口号,例如8388、8899等。这样就可以避免与系统预留端口的冲突。

3.2 使用其他代理软件

除了shadowsocks,还有其他代理软件可供选择,例如Trojan、V2ray等。这些软件通常可以自定义端口号,不受1080端口的限制。用户可以尝试使用这些替代方案。

4. 常见问题解答

4.1 为什么我的shadowsocks连接不上?

如果您使用的是默认的1080端口,很可能是因为该端口已被系统占用。请尝试修改shadowsocks的端口号或使用其他代理软件。

4.2 shadowsocks为什么总是连接失败?

除了端口号问题,连接失败还可能是由于网络环境、服务器配置等原因导致的。建议您检查shadowsocks的服务器地址、密码等设置是否正确,并确保网络环境畅通。

4.3 如何才能稳定使用shadowsocks?

除了修改端口号,您还可以尝试以下方法提高shadowsocks的稳定性:

  • 选择靠谱的shadowsocks服务提供商
  • 使用obfs等混淆插件规避网络审查
  • 定期更换shadowsocks服务器地址和密码
  • 开启多个shadowsocks实例提高冗余性

希望以上内容对您有所帮助。如果还有其他问题,欢迎继续咨询。

正文完